Erythritol is a sweetener that is part of the group of polyols from natural sources and is found in fruits and vegetables, and in some fermented products (such as beer).The main feature of this popular product is its low calorie content.

Most of the erythritol consumed is not metabolized by the human body and its caloric intake is less than 0.2 kcal per gram.

Erythritol is a good-tasting, zero-calorie filler sweetener that is suitable for a variety of reduced-calorie and sugar-free foods and beverages.

Information

Erythritol is a polyol (sugar alcohol) that occurs naturally in certain fruits, such as pears, melons and grapes, as well as in other foods such as mushrooms and foods derived from fermentation, such as wine, soy sauce and cheese.

It is a white crystalline powder with a sweet, clean taste similar to sucrose.

It has a sweetness level of approximately 70% of that of sucrose and flows easily due to its non-hygroscopic nature.

Erythritol’s caloric value of zero calories per gram and its high tolerance to digestion distinguish it from other polyols.
Since erythritol is rapidly absorbed in the small intestine and rapidly eliminated by the body within 24 hours, the laxative side effects sometimes associated with excessive consumption of polyols are unlikely with erythritol-containing foods.

Since 1990, erythritol has been produced commercially and added to foods and beverages to sweeten them and improve their taste and texture.

production 

Erythritol is manufactured by using enzymatic hydrolysis of the starch from corn to generate glucose. Glucose is then fermented with yeast or another fungus to produce erythritol.

It has no effect on your glucose or insulin levels. It also tastes as lot like table sugar. For decades, it’s been a favorite artificial sweetener for those with diabetes.

OK for your teeth. In most cases, bacteria in your mouth break down regular sugars and starches and turn them into acid. This can wear down your enamel and cause cavities. But the FDA says erythritol is good for oral health because it slows the growth of one type of that bacteria and decreases the acid that bacteria make.

Erythritol is commonly added to sugar substitutes marketed as “natural” alternatives to sugar, including stevia and monk fruit sweeteners. That includes products like Truvia and Splenda Naturals Stevia. Sugar-free products that contain erythritol might not say on their nutrition labels whether they include sugar alcohols.

It is common in sugar-free varieties of ice cream, candy, gum, cookies, cakes, protein bars, and fruit spreads. You can find erythritol with other sugar substitutes in stores and online. It’s also sold in bulk to companies that use it to sweeten or thicken products like reduced-calorie and sugar-free foods and drinks.

Other side effects 

In addition to increasing your risk of heart attack and stroke, erythritol can cause mild to severe digestive issues if you consume large amounts of it. That includes bloating, cramping, excess gas, and diarrhea.
